#0b2754 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0b2754 is composed of 4.3% red, 15.3%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.9% cyan, 53.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 67.1% black. It has a hue angle of 217 degrees, a saturation of 76.8% and a lightness of 18.6%. #0b2754 color hex could be obtained by blending #164ea8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

● #0b2754 color description : Very dark blue.
#0b2754 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0b2754 has RGB values of R:11, G:39, B:84 and CMYK values of C:0.87, M:0.54, Y:0, K:0.67. Its decimal value is 730964.
